It is the second-largest tiger reserve in terms of core area and is situated in the Nallamala forest in Telangana. The forest is home to numerous animals, and we learnt a lot about them! We went on a safari to spot tigers and many other animals, using an open-air jeep. We stopped at a viewpoint overlooking a river valley, leaving us speechless. Later, we went trekking with learned guides teaching us about various species and the different varieties of flora and fauna. Our tour guide provided a fun-filled learning experience. During the trek, we stopped at four viewpoints, leaving us flabbergasted. We learnt about the Chenchu tribe that lives in the Nallamala forest, understanding their way of life and day-to-day activities. We even visited a temple with 800 steps, challenging but absolutely worth it.
